Please review the following job description:

Produces qualified illustrations and provides pre-sale support to meet producer objectives in a timely manner.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Following is a summary of the essential functions for this job. Other duties may be performed, both major and minor, which are not mentioned below. Specific activities may change from time to time.
1. Receive requests for product information and illustrations from producers via telephone, fax, and email.
2. Compile appropriate and accurate illustrations based on the discussion with the producer and knowledge of the competitive insurance environment. Ensure all illustrations are quality checked prior to sending to producers. Expectation is for 99% accuracy.
3. All illustrations need to be handled as quickly as possible. Service levels require that requests will be turned around in a maximum of 2 4 hours (and in by 3:00, out by 5:00).
4. Provide product and carrier information to the producer groups as well as internal staff
5. Maintain detailed product and financial knowledge on all carriers
6. Maintain proficiency and a working knowledge of the carrier software packages
7. Proactively follow-up on illustrations, applications, and contracting
8. Document requested illustrations for sales follow-up
9. Participate in educational development to gain an understanding of the competitive market, product, and industry trends and impacts
10. Point of contact for distribution of forms, etc.
11. Provide Marketing support to the team (eCards, promotion of AskLine calls etc.).
12. Proactively contact agents to demonstrate CrumpLifeInsurance.com functions (Quoting Engines, Forms Now, Life Solutions, etc.) and generate application opportunities
13. Other duties as assigned

BB&T Corporation, a holding company, provides banking and trust services for small and mid-size businesses, public agencies, local governments, corporations, and individuals in the Southeastern and Mid-Atlantic United States. The company operates through four segments: Community Banking Retail and Consumer Finance, Community Banking Commercial, Insurance Holdings, and Financial Services and Commercial Finance. Its deposit products include noninterest-bearing checking, interest-bearing checking, savings, and money market deposit accounts, as well as certificates of deposit and individual retirement accounts. The company also provides funding; asset management; automobile lending; bankcard lending; consumer finance; home equity and mortgage lending; insurance, such as property and casualty, life, health, employee benefits, commercial general liability, surety, title and other insurance products; investment brokerage; mobile/online banking; and payment, lease financing, small business lending, and wealth management/private banking services.

In addition, it offers association, capital market, institutional trust, insurance premium and commercial finance, international banking, leasing, merchant, commercial deposit and treasury, commercial middle market lending, floor plan lending, commercial mortgage lending, mortgage warehouse lending, private equity investment, real estate lending, and supply chain financing services. Further, the company provides retail brokerage, equity and debt underwriting, investment advice, and corporate finance, as well as facilitates the origination, trading, and distribution of fixed-income securities and equity products.

It also offers discount brokerage services, equities, fixed-rate and variable-rate annuities, mutual funds, and government and municipal bonds. As of December 31, 2018, the company operated through approximately 1,879 financial centers. The company was founded in 1872 and is headquartered in Winston-Salem, North Carolina.
